        "question": "What is the typical flight duration from New York to Medellín?",
        "answer": "A nonstop flight from New York (EWR) to Medellín (MDE) takes approximately 6 hours 45 minutes to 7 hours. Flights with layovers, commonly in cities like Panama City or Bogotá, usually extend total travel time to around 8 to 10 hours."

        "question": "What are the ground transportation options in Medellín?",
        "answer": "Medellín’s José María Córdova International Airport is connected to the city center primarily by taxis and ride-share services, which are the most used and convenient options taking approximately thirty minutes. Public transit options include the Medellín Metro, with the Metroplus bus system providing affordable service to various parts of the city; however, there is no direct metro connection from the airport. Car rentals are available if you prefer self-driving for regional travel. Taxis and ride-shares are the most popular for their convenience and speed."

        "question": "Which airport should I use in Medellín?",
        "answer": "Jose María Córdova Airport serves Medellín, located about 35 km from downtown, primarily handling international and domestic flights. Olaya Herrera Airport is closer to the city center but mainly for domestic and regional flights."

        "question": "How do I get to Liberty Intl Airport airport from the city center?",
        "answer": "From Manhattan, the most popular way is via New Jersey Transit or NJ Transit buses to Newark Airport Rail Station, then AirTrain to the terminals, taking about 45–60 min. Taxis and ride‑shares are faster but more costly. Parking is available if driving."
